## Step 4: Configure the mailer secret

The GiftAcorn donation-receipt mailer reads its SMTP credentials at boot from the .env file in /srv/giftacorn. Without them, receipts queue silently and donors at Harlowe Trust get nothing. Copy env.sample to .env, set the sender domain, then rotate the signing token quarterly. Append the following line to the end of the file.

sealed setting: ARCHIVE_KEY3=c1f

**Ticket: Config drift in Restockly planner**

The vending-machine restock planner is running different route-batching settings in prod than what's committed to the release branch. Someone hot-patched the solver timeout two weeks ago and never backported it. Before Friday's release, we need to reconcile so the deploy doesn't silently revert prod behavior. The values currently live in prod are these.

config for yahof-tajop:
zorath:
  pin: 7493
  metrics_host: metrics.zorath.tolvaqsys.internal
  tenant: praiel
  seal: seal_fd9cd4f1

**Action item: Tile cache eviction review (Lanternmap)**

The rendering cache served stale tiles after the eviction thread stalled under load. No data exposure occurred, but the security review should confirm that cache keys cannot be forged across tenants. Per Ingrid's request, we are documenting the active cache tuning constants for audit below.

limits module of bahap-hahif:
RATE_LIMITS = {
    "tamix": 34,
    "belox": 575,
}

**Alert: Marlet pricing experiment bucket skew.** The ticket-pricing experiment on Glidefare is assigning way more sessions to the control bucket than expected (>10% drift). Usually means the hashing seed got rotated mid-experiment. Don't restart the assignment service — that makes it worse. Triage steps and the rollback toggle are documented on the page below.

operations page: https://confluence.lumicsys.internal/projects/display/projects/display